A termination letter is a letter from an employer to an employee containing pertinent details surrounding their termination. It is typically used as a formal notice to the employee and an official record of the fact they have been terminated.

The definition of job abandonment is when an employee fails to come to work for a specific number of days without notifying their employer or indicating their return date. This is generally considered a voluntary resignation, even though the employee has not formally stated their intention to quit.
